Narwhal Capital Management’s Canadian Pacific Kansas City CP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$11.8M Buy
149,218
+4,932
+3% +$391K 0.95% 27
2025
Q1
$10.1M Buy
144,286
+56,419
+64% +$3.96M 0.9% 31
2024
Q4
$6.36M Sell
87,867
-6,490
-7% -$470K 0.56% 43
2024
Q3
$8.07M Buy
94,357
+21,537
+30% +$1.84M 0.73% 39
2024
Q2
$5.73M Buy
72,820
+18,747
+35% +$1.48M 0.54% 46
2024
Q1
$4.77M Buy
54,073
+603
+1% +$53.2K 0.47% 54
2023
Q4
$4.23M Buy
53,470
+2,850
+6% +$225K 0.46% 55
2023
Q3
$3.77M Buy
50,620
+9,290
+22% +$691K 0.46% 58
2023
Q2
$3.34M Buy
+41,330
New +$3.34M 0.39% 65